Water bending, as depicted in popular media like "Avatar: The Last Airbender," is fictional and not real. It is a form of elemental manipulation that exists in fantasy storytelling, where characters can control water through martial arts-inspired movements. In reality, while humans can manipulate water through various means (like using tools or technology), there is no evidence of supernatural abilities to bend water as seen in these fictional narratives.

Technology can contribute to water pollution through industrial processes that discharge harmful chemicals and waste into water bodies. Agricultural technology, such as fertilizers and pesticides, can lead to runoff that contaminates nearby rivers and lakes. Additionally, improper disposal of electronic waste and plastics can result in toxins leaching into water sources. While technology has potential for water treatment and pollution control, its misuse can exacerbate environmental issues.
